Man shot multiple times in Syracuse, police say

Syracuse, N.Y. — A man was dropped off at a Syracuse hospital early Saturday morning with multiple gunshot wounds, police said.

The 31-year-old man was taken to Upstate University Hospital in a private vehicle around 12:44 a.m., police said in a statement.

The man is listed in stable condition, they said.

Shortly before he was dropped off, police were called to the 1300 block of South State Street for a ShotSpotter activation. Multiple casings were found in the area, police said.

Police ask anyone with information to contact them 315-442-5222.
